Thus, Miller commented on the statement of the head of diplomacy of the European Union, Josep Borrell, that countries supporting Israel need to limit the supply of weapons to the Israeli army.

“We have not yet made such an assessment ... that such a decision will be more effective than the steps that we have already taken,” TASS quotes him.

He added that the United States is not yet ready to make a decision to reduce aid to Israel.

Earlier it became known that as a result of Israeli army strikes on the city of Rafah in the south of the Gaza Strip, up to 100 people were killed.

UN High Commissioner for Human Rights Volker Türk said that the international community should not allow the Israel Defense Forces to conduct a military operation in Rafah.
